Sanjay Ghodawat University JEE Main cutoff 2024 for CSE, general category candidates is expected to be 33086 - 33096. For Electronics & Telecommunication Engineering it can be expected to be around 74050 - 74060. Sanjay Ghodawat University MHT CET cutoff rank for Electrical Engineering is expected to be between 15580 - 15590. For Civil Engineering the Sanjay Ghodawat University cutoff 2024 can be expected to be around 40980 - 40990. The cut off criteria for specific courses at Sanjay Ghodawat University must be met in order to get admission.

| Course Name | Fees | Eligibility | 
| B.Tech. (Bachelor of Technology) | ₹1,37,500 - 1,63,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board or its equivalent, Physics, Mathematics, and Chemistry as compulsory subjects, minimum aggregate score of 50% in qualifying examination, valid score in any national or state-level engineering entrance examination  | 
| M.B.A. (Master of Business Administration) | ₹30,000 - 2,50,000 | Bachelor's degree from a recognized university in any discipline, minimum aggregate score of 50%, appeared for a national-level management entrance examination, obtained a qualifying percentile.  | 
| B.Des. (Bachelor of Design) | ₹1,00,000 - 2,50,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board or equivalent, studied any stream (Science/Commerce/Arts) during 10+2 education  | 
| B.Sc. (Bachelor of Science) | ₹32,500 - 1,00,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board or equivalent examination in the science stream, studied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ics as compulsory subjects, minimum percentage requirement set by the university  | 
| B.A. (Bachelor of Arts) | ₹32,500 - 57,500 | Higher secondary education (10+2) or equivalent, Relevant subjects in qualifying examination, Minimum percentage requirement  | 
| B.B.A. (Bachelor of Business Administration) | ₹1,25,000 | Higher secondary education (10+2) from a recognized board or equivalent, Minimum aggregate score of 50% in qualifying examination, English as a compulsory subject  | 
| B.C.A. (Bachelor of Computer Applications) | ₹60,000 | Higher secondary education (10+2) or equivalent, Mathematics as a compulsory subject in 10+2, minimum aggregate score of 50% in qualifying examination  | 
| B.Com. (Bachelor of Commerce) | ₹45,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board or its equivalent, Minimum aggregate score of 45%, Diploma in a relevant field from a recognized institution  | 
| B.Pharm. (Bachelor of Pharmacy) | ₹1,27,500 | 10+2 education in the science stream with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ics as compulsory subjects, minimum aggregate score of 50% in qualifying examination, completed a diploma in Pharmacy from a recognized institution  | 
| LL.B. (Bachelor of Laws) | ₹40,000 | Undergraduate degree in any discipline, Minimum aggregate of 50%, Valid score in entrance exam  | 
| M.Sc. (Master of Science) | ₹47,500 - 83,000 | Bachelor's degree in the relevant field, Minimum aggregate score of 50%, Required subjects studied at the undergraduate level  | 
| M.Tech. (Master of Technology) | ₹1,03,000 - 1,25,000 | Bachelor's degree in Engineering or Technology, minimum aggregate score of 50%, valid GATE score  | 
| M.C.A. (Master of Computer Applications) | ₹1,10,000 |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field, 50% aggregate marks in undergraduate program, valid score in entrance exams such as MAH-MCA-CET or any other relevant national/state-level examination  | 
| M.Pharm. (Master of Pharmacy) | ₹1,00,000 | |
| Diploma in Pharmacy | ₹1,02,500 | 10+2 education, Minimum aggregate of 50% in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ics, English as a compulsory subject, Passing score in a relevant entrance examination  | 
| B.A. + LL.B. | ₹60,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board, minimum aggregate of 50%, valid score in any national or state-level law entrance exam such as CLAT, MH CET Law, or LSAT  | 
| B.Arch. (Bachelor of Architecture) | ₹78,000 | 10+2 education with a minimum aggregate score of 50% in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ics, valid score in NATA or JEE Main Paper 2, three-year diploma course in Architecture with a minimum of 50% marks  | 
| B.M.S. (Bachelor of Management Studies) | ₹63,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board or equivalent, English and Mathematics/Statistics as compulsory subjects, minimum aggregate score of 50% in 10+2 examination  | 
| B.Optom. (Bachelor of Optometry) | ₹1,03,000 | 10+2 education in Science stream with Physics, Chemistry, and Biology as compulsory subjects, minimum aggregate score of 50% in qualifying examination, studied English as one of the subjects in 10+2 education  | 
| BBA+LLB | ₹90,000 | 10+2 education from a recognized board, minimum aggregate of 50%, valid score in any national or state-level entrance exam for law courses  |
